Q: Is 215,785 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 215,785 is not a prime number.

Why is 215,785 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 215785 can be evenly divided by 1 5 103 419 515 2,095 43,157 and 215,785, with no remainder.

Since 215,785 cannot be divided by just 1 and 215,785, it is not a prime number.
